Memorial: M453

Memorial at Fort Canning Cemetery, Singapore commemorating Captain Archibald McTavish, d. 1862

Location

Fort Canning Cemetery, Singapore, Rest of the World

Transcript

‘Sacred / to the memory of / CAPT. ARCHIBALD McTAVISH / Late of the STR ‘ARMENIAN’ / Born at Garthbeg, Invernesshire / Augst 8th 1835 / Died at Singapore / June 21st 1862 / This tablet is erected / to his memory / as a last tribute of one / who deeply laments his loss'
